Recent Updates from the National⁣ Nursing Board

1. Changes in Licensing Procedures and Requirements

The National Nursing Board​ has introduced new licensing procedures to streamline the process for both new applicants and renewal candidates. Notable changes include:

  • Online Licensing Applications: A fully ⁢digital submission portal to reduce processing times⁣ and increase convenience.
  • Prerequisite‌ Revisions: Updated educational qualifications and continuous professional development (CPD) requirements.
  • Enhanced Background Checks: Stricter screening process to maintain high⁤ standards of nursing practice.

These changes aim to increase transparency, ⁣efficiency, and uphold public trust‌ in nursing professionals.

2. Updated ⁢Nursing Licensing Exams

The licensing exams have​ undergone significant modifications this year:

  • New Exam Format: Incorporates adaptive testing technology for personalized assessments.
  • Enhanced ⁤Content Coverage: ‌ Focuses more on critical thinking, ethical ​decision-making, and real-world application.
  • Digital Platform: Switch to a ​fully online exam platform with remote proctoring options (subject to eligibility).

These‌ updates aim to better evaluate the practical skills and judgment ⁤of future nurses, aligning assessments ‌with⁢ current healthcare demands.

3. ⁤New⁢ Nursing Standards and Practice Guidelines

The Board has also released updated nursing standards‍ to ensure consistency and excellence⁢ in care:

  1. Patient Safety ⁤Standards: Emphasize​ error ⁢reporting and preventive strategies.
  2. Infection Control Protocols: Updated to reflect recent research findings on communicable disease management.
  3. Ethical Practice Guidelines: Strengthen emphasis on patient rights,⁤ confidentiality, and cultural competence.

Remaining​ compliant with these standards is ‍essential⁢ for license⁣ renewal⁢ and professional reputation.

Practical‍ Tips ⁢for Nursing Licensing ⁤Success

Preparing​ Effectively for the Exams

  • Utilize Official⁢ Study Resources: Always rely on the latest practice exams and review guides provided by the Board.
  • Participate in Review Courses: Join ⁢accredited prep classes focusing on ⁢updated exam content.
  • Practice Time Management: ⁣Develop a timetable that balances study, ‌rest, and review‍ sessions.

Navigating the ⁣Licensing Application Process

  • Gather necessary Documents ‌Early: ⁢ Prepare transcripts, eligibility certificates, and identification to avoid delays.
  • Double-Check Requirements: ensure all prerequisites are met, including CPD credits where applicable.
  • stay updated via the Official Portal: ‌Monitor the National Nursing ‌Board website for announcements and updates.
